[Quantum Dot LCD] [This review was collected as part of a promotion.] The Samsung Frame TV is a unique blend of form and function. It seamlessly transitions from a stunning piece of art to a high-quality television, making it a captivating addition to any modern living space. Pros: Art Mode: The standout feature is undoubtedly the Art Mode. It transforms the TV into a digital art frame, displaying various artworks when not in use. The matte display and customizable bezels further enhance the aesthetic appeal. Picture Quality: While not the absolute best in its class, the picture quality is still impressive, with vibrant colors and decent contrast. The anti-glare matte display is particularly beneficial in well-lit rooms. Smart Features: Samsung's Tizen OS offers a user-friendly interface and access to a wide range of streaming apps. Cons: Price: The Frame TV comes at a premium price, which might not be justified for everyone, especially if picture quality is the top priority. Art Subscription: While the built-in art collection is decent, accessing a wider range of artworks often requires a subscription fee. Viewing Angles: The matte display can slightly affect viewing angles, especially when viewed from extreme angles. Overall: If you're looking for a TV that doubles as a stylish piece of home decor and offers decent picture quality, the Samsung Frame TV is an excellent choice. However, it's crucial to weigh the premium price against the unique features and aesthetic appeal.

[Cage] Coming from a Gh5, I love what Panasonic has down with the S series. Going Full frame adds to more versatility. You have 3 crop modes to choose from. Full frame, APS-C, and pixel to pixel (micro four thirds) I find myself using the APS-C crop when I need a touch more reach. Build quality is rugged. Grip feels great in the hands. Image Quality is impressive! I shot a plane as it flew by with just a 50mm lens on the S1R and I could zoom in to read the lettering! For video it has some improvements over the Gh5, more dynamic range, yes the S1R has no option for V Log :( However the included Flat profile is solid. Highlights don’t clip as harsh and you can pull back the highlights in post a lot further than the Gh5. I’m not a fan of the vari angle screen. It’s fantastic for behind the camera, but if you film yourself or have your camera in an awkward placement it’s too hard to work with. The S1H looks to solve my main problems so if you are looking for a GH5 upgrade and don’t want to loose any features your used to then I would recommend the S1H over the S1R
